William David Gooch (1842-1908)

1842 Born at Kingston, Mddx. the son of John Viret Gooch

1881 Civil Engineer, Electric, visiting his uncle, William Frederick Gooch, in Newton in Makerfield[1]

1885 Married at Camden to Jane Cutler

1887 of London, Consultant to Electric Traction Syndicate. He was an Associate of the Society of Telegraph Engineers and Electricians

1901 William D Gooch 59, consulting engineer, lived in Kentish Town with Janet Gooch, 38, Dorothea Gooch 15, John W Gooch 13, Richard R Gooch 11, Charles D Gooch 9, Edith J A Gooch 7[2]

1908 Died in London
